Details:
This book explores the profound experience of Dhvani (sound/nada), its significance in human life, and its diverse interpretations across disciplines. Based on the International Seminar organized by the Indira Gandhi National Centre for the Arts (IGNCA) in 1994, the volume brings together insights from traditional philosophy, modern acoustics, music, and environmental studies. The discussions are structured around five themes: sound as the source of creation, its impact on human senses, its relationship with space and time, and symbolic representations of sound. The book is a valuable resource for scholars of philosophy, music, environmental studies, and cultural theory.
